Understanding Injury Care Training

What is Injury Treatment Professional Training?

Wound care specialist training concentrates on equipping healthcare specialists with the understanding and skills required for efficient wound administration. This training encompasses various facets such as anatomy and physiology pertaining to wound recovery, kinds of wounds (acute vs. persistent), dressing option, infection control, and pain management.

Key Components:

    Anatomy & Physiology: Understanding skin layers and recovery processes. Types of Wounds: Distinguishing in between intense and persistent wounds. Dressing Techniques: Understanding numerous injury dressings and their proper use. Infection Control: Best practices for protecting against infection in injury care.

Why is Wound Care Training Important?

The value of correct wound treatment can not be overemphasized. Improper methods can cause problems such as infections or long term healing times. Furthermore, with a boosting variety of patients dealing with chronic problems that impact recovery-- like diabetes-- adequate training becomes crucial for effective person outcomes.

The Function of an Injury Care Nurse

Responsibilities and Skills Required

Wound care registered nurses play an essential function in client recovery by examining wounds, developing treatment plans, and enlightening people regarding ongoing treatment methods. Key obligations consist of:

Conducting complete assessments Choosing suitable dressings Monitoring recovery progression Collaborating with interdisciplinary groups Educating people and households regarding self-care techniques

With specialized training, you'll develop critical skills such as vital reasoning, analytical, communication abilities, and technological skills pertinent to innovative treatments like adverse stress therapy (NPT) or bioengineered skin substitutes.
